Choosing the Right Freeze Dryer Capacity for Your Business

One of the most common questions we get from new and growing food businesses is simple: what size freeze dryer do I actually need? Get it right and you'll have a machine that keeps up with demand for years. Get it wrong and you'll either be running constant back-to-back cycles on an undersized unit, or paying for capacity and power draw you don't use.

 

Start with batch volume, not machine size. Freeze dryers are usually rated by tray capacity and the amount of fresh, pre-frozen product they can process per cycle. A typical cycle -- freezing, primary drying, and secondary drying -- takes anywhere from 20 to 40+ hours depending on the water content and density of what's being dried. That means the real question isn't "how big is the chamber," but "how many cycles per week do I need to hit my production target."

 

Home and micro-business use. For household use, meal-prepping, or a very small side business, compact units handling a few kilograms of fresh product per cycle are usually enough. These smaller machines have a lower upfront cost and modest power requirements, making them a sensible starting point if you're still validating demand for a product line.

 

Growing small businesses. Once you're running weekly production for wholesale, farmers' markets, or an online store, capacity becomes the bottleneck fast. Mid-size and larger units that can process tens of kilograms of fresh product per cycle let you batch more product per run, which matters more than it sounds -- since cycle time doesn't scale down much with smaller loads, running a half-empty large-capacity machine is still far more efficient than running two cycles on a small one.

 

Other factors worth weighing: power requirements and your facility's electrical capacity, since larger freeze dryers draw meaningfully more power and this needs to be planned for, not discovered after installation; footprint and ventilation, since bigger units need more floor space and adequate airflow; product mix, since dense, high-water-content items like meat or full meals take longer to dry per kilogram than something like sliced fruit, which affects your realistic weekly throughput regardless of rated capacity; and growth headroom, since buying slightly ahead of current demand is usually cheaper than upgrading twice in two years.

 

A good rule of thumb: map out your target weekly output in kilograms of finished (dried) product, work backward to fresh-product weight (freeze-drying typically removes 90-95% of water weight, so finished weight is roughly 5-10% of fresh weight for high-moisture foods), and choose a machine whose per-cycle capacity and realistic weekly cycle count comfortably covers that number with some room to grow.
